Premium salmon brand launched in Boston

Atlantic Salmon Marketing +5 more

The Scottish Salmon Company (SSC) has launched a new premium export brand of salmon at this week’s Seafood Expo North America (SENA).

Called Lochlander Salmon, it has been developed exclusively by SSC for premium restaurateurs, up-market hotels and top-class chefs in the USA. It is initially being introduced to the North American market, where demand for quality, traceability and Scottish provenance continues to grow. The brand focuses on the salmon’s provenance, and the company’s emphasis on sustainable farming and excellence in animal care – SSC is the first salmon producer in Scotland to be awarded Best Aquaculture Practice (BAP) certification for all its marine sites.

The brand was developed following extensive research. SSC commissioned Ipsos Mori to conduct one-to-one interviews with leading chefs in New York City who confirmed that quality, freshness and authenticity of food supply were of paramount importance. The research highlighted that chefs wanted to know more about how their food is farmed, to be proud of the food they serve and to have a brand name which communicated Scottish quality.

The Lochlander launch comes after recent statistics show that Scottish salmon exports grew by 35 percent last year, reaching a value of £600 million. The USA remains the largest market with sales worth £193 million, followed by France (£188 million) and China (£69 million).

Since 2011, SSC’s exports have more than doubled and currently account for over half of sales. Craig Anderson, chief executive of SSC, said: “We are extremely proud of Lochlander Salmon, which offers our export customers a premium quality Scottish salmon, raised for approximately three years on a rich marine diet with zero GMOs, hormones, steroids or chemical colorants in the feed.”
